Transaction dd575fd701628e8b671a1084e7b09695e2af01957b246f32121e49ccd890a2d6
1 Input
2 Outputs
- dd575fd701628e8b671a1084e7b09695e2af01957b246f32121e49ccd890a2d6:0
- dd575fd701628e8b671a1084e7b09695e2af01957b246f32121e49ccd890a2d6:1
value 46197388
address 35MAtiEVhvMThD6SJiMTUtVEwdngQsyEuL
value 2539060
address 35DVAzDtZDKAU94kFT9sxoscnuLCTxgwYc